Job duties: your primary responsibilities include maintaining accurate financial records and performing a range of accounting and bookkeeping tasks using both manual and computerized systems. Key duties are as follows:
1. Bookkeeping and Accounting:
• Establish, maintain, and balance various accounts, including accounts payable and receivable.
• Post journal entries, reconcile accounts, and prepare the trial balance of books.
• Maintain general ledgers and prepare financial statements in accordance with standard accounting practices.
2. Accounts Payable/Receivable:
• Action accounts payable and receivable processes, including reconciling transactions with statements and preparing daily cash deposits.
• Update receivable ledgers and ensure accurate and timely processing of invoices.
• Process receipts, cash, and credit card transactions, maintaining all relevant files and reports.
3. Reconciliation and Reporting:
• Reconcile general ledger and sub-ledgers by analyzing consistency with dealership or business schedules.
• Process claims related to industry-specific expenses, such as those in the automobile sector.
• Prepare and check invoices, obtaining appropriate payment approval.
